No Scents Makes Good Sense! We strive to be a welcoming congregation where everyone can feel comfortable and included in our worship and fellowship life. As an increasing number of people have scent sensitivities and allergies, we are requesting that folks refrain from wearing scented products like perfume, cologne, scented after shave lotion, perfumed hand lotion and/or similar products to church. Let’s ensure that everyone who wants to join us is able to come and to remain with us, and thank you for your cooperation.
